Bowling Green Falcons Analysis

The Falcons’ offense has been modest but effective enough to carry them through to a just-over-break-even season so far. The performance of quarterback Connor Bazelak has been central to their efforts; with 93 completions out of 161 attempts and 1023 passing yards, he’s managed to keep the chains moving with a 57.8 completion percentage and 6.4 yards per pass attempt. However, Bazelak will need to improve his touchdown-to-interception ratio, which currently stands at 7 to 6, to truly dominate in the upcoming game.

In the backfield, Terion Stewart has been a powerhouse, amassing 762 rushing yards and 8 touchdowns, highlighting the running game’s strength. The wide receiver Odieu Hiliare has been Bazelak’s reliable target, with his 23 receptions for 235 receiving yards demonstrating the Falcons’ aerial capabilities.

Defensively, Bowling Green has areas to bolster, especially when facing a team desperate to turn their luck around. While their last five games show a strong 4-1 straight up (SU) record, they need to address their against the spread (ATS) performance, particularly against Kent State, where they’re 1-4 in their last five encounters.

Kent State Golden Flashes Analysis

The Golden Flashes’ season has been marred by disappointments, with only one win to their name. Quarterback Michael Alaimo, responsible for steering the offensive ship, has completed 79 out of 144 passes with 932 yards thrown. His completion rate stands below average at 54.9%, and the touchdown production is low, with only 2 passing touchdowns to date. A positive takeaway, though, is his relatively low interception numbers at 4, which indicates a potential for careful ball management.

On the ground, Gavin Garcia’s efforts (407 rushing yards and 2 touchdowns) have shown glimmers of effectiveness but have not been enough to dominate games. Chrishon McCray, the standout wide receiver with 610 receiving yards, is one of the few highlights in a team that desperately needs a win.

Defensively, the Golden Flashes have been porous, allowing too many points on the board. The team’s overall defense will have to tighten up and prevent the Falcons from finding their rhythm, as indicated by their own troubling ATS statistics, which include a 0-5-1 in their last 6 games.
